Sumario:"In eleven brief, engaging talks originally broadcast on French public radio, Jean-Luc Nancy offers a philosopher's account of some of the pressing questions of our day and addresses chronic issues within philosophical inquiry. The fundamental question is whether philosophy is conditioned by the world the philosopher inhabits, or whether it must remain unconditioned by that world. The essays amount to the vision to a philosopher sensitive to the world and attempting to open his path within it."--Jacket.
